The full breakdown
What it's made of and why it matters
This glove combines a genuine leather palm (typically treated for water resistance and durability) with a synthetic textile back, likely polyester or nylon blend. The water-repellent coating (water-repellent coating) finish on the back is the primary chemical concern; water-repellent coating coatings historically relied on PFAS compounds, though modern formulations increasingly use non-PFAS alternatives. Leather itself undergoes chromium or vegetable tanning and may receive additional finishing treatments, but standard golf glove leather poses minimal acute hazard if no visible coating degradation occurs.
The brand's record and disclosure
Odyssey (owned by Callaway Golf) has not publicly disclosed PFAS use or testing results for this specific glove or its water-repellent coating treatment. The brand does not appear on major PFAS-conscious retailer certification lists (e.g., Bluesign, GOTS for apparel). No recalls or specific safety warnings for Odyssey golf gloves are on record. Without proactive transparency, the water-repellent coating chemistry remains a black box, though this silence is typical across most golf equipment manufacturers.
How it compares in its category
Golf gloves as a category receive minimal regulatory scrutiny compared to clothing or footwear. Most competitors use identical or nearly identical leather-plus-synthetic construction with water-repellent coating coatings. A small number of premium brands (e.g., some high-end European makers) offer PFAS-free or certified alternatives, but they command significantly higher prices. Odyssey's positioning is mid-market mainstream with no special environmental or safety differentiation claimed.
If you buy it
Wash by hand in cool water with mild soap after use to extend glove life and minimize exposure to treatment chemicals. Avoid hot water, bleach, or machine washing, which can degrade the coating and potentially mobilize leachables. Replace when palm leather shows visible wear, cracking, or loss of grip (typically 1-2 seasons of regular play). Store in a dry place; do not expose to direct heat or sunlight for prolonged periods.

PFAS in water-repellent coating
Callaway/Odyssey has not disclosed whether the water-repellent coating treatment uses legacy PFAS or newer non-PFAS chemistry. Golf glove water-repellent coating coatings are a known application of PFAS historically, though migration into skin contact is limited during normal wear.
Chromium (leather tanning residue)
Standard leather golf gloves typically use chromium or vegetable tanning. Residual chromium levels in well-made leather are generally controlled; no recalls or safety notices specific to Odyssey gloves suggest established harm, though direct skin contact over extended periods remains theoretical route of concern.
Synthetic textile back off-gassing or dye stability
The polyester or nylon blend back may off-gas volatile organics or release synthetic dyes during initial use or when wet. No published data specific to Odyssey gloves; risk is consistent with general textile manufacturing standards and dissipates with wear.
Azo dyes in synthetic components
Textile back may contain azo dyes; restricted azo dyes are banned in most apparel but enforcement in golf accessories is less stringent. No evidence of non-compliant dyes in Odyssey products, but disclosure is absent.
